Hi, could you help me? I've asked my tailor to make half-knee-length shorts, the colour is white and they look like safary type. I want to wear them to office, but don't know what to pair them with :( I'm afraid they will be too "not for work but for leisure". The fabric is pretty thick (like jeans). I'm thinking of not very high heels of flats on my feet but really haven't any idea what to wear on top :)
 
Umm well, I would say wedges but thats more casual friday. I like the idea of them with flats or kitten heels. You could wear them a bunch of different ways, either with a camisol, a t- shirt and shrunken jacket, or a knit top.
